About the role
Rothy’s is looking for an experienced and energetic Executive Assistant to support members of our Executive Team. In this role, you'll do more than keep things moving — you'll be a trusted thought partner, helping our executives communicate with clarity, show up prepared, and lead with impact.
Responsibilities
- Serve as a strategic thought partner to executives — anticipating needs, connecting the dots across priorities, and helping them operate at their highest level
- Own executive communications, including drafting, editing, and managing correspondence that reflects each leader's voice with clarity and intention
- Prepare briefing materials, talking points, and context-setting documents to ensure executives are informed and ready for every meeting and moment
- Provide strategic administrative and project management support across a broad range of initiatives
- Lead complex calendar management and travel planning, balancing competing priorities with good judgment
- Prepare domestic and international travel arrangements and detailed itineraries
- Meticulously manage expenses on behalf of the executive team
- Collaborate with internal stakeholders on cross-functional projects, initiatives, and events
- Partner with internal stakeholders on cross-functional projects, initiatives, and events
- Plan and execute team meetings, offsites, and other special functions
- Serve as a trusted liaison internally and externally, representing our executives with grace, professionalism, and discretion at all times

Qualifications
- 5+ years of experience providing dedicated, high-level support to one or more C-suite executives in a fast-paced startup environment, including complex calendar management and travel planning
- A bachelor's degree or equivalent work experience
- High proficiency in Google Apps, particularly Google Calendar and Google Docs
- A polished, professional demeanor and a track record of building trust with executives and VIP stakeholders
- The ability to juggle competing priorities with composure and good judgment in a dynamic, ever-changing environment
